.406 Ventures

.406 Ventures, established in 2005 and headquartered in Boston, is a venture capital firm focusing on early-stage investments in the Northeast United States. The company specializes in enterprise IT sectors, with a particular interest in information technology security and infrastructure, cybersecurity, digital health, and next-generation software. They typically invest between $2 million to $5 million initially, with a total commitment of up to $10 million per company, often taking a minority or control stake and seeking board representation. As lead, first institutional investors, they aim to support market-changing companies and apply their industry expertise and networks to create value for entrepreneurs and partners.

Tausight

Venture Round in 2023
Tausight, Inc. is a software company founded in 2018 and headquartered in Sudbury, Massachusetts, with an additional office in San Francisco, California. The company focuses on mitigating healthcare cyber incidents related to patient data theft, addressing a critical need for chief information officers and chief information security officers in the healthcare sector. Tausight's software employs machine learning techniques to enhance the confidentiality, integrity, and availability of patient health information (PHI). By implementing a proactive risk management approach, the software aims to improve patient care, clinician satisfaction, regulatory compliance, and foster innovation within healthcare organizations.

Laudio

Series B in 2023
Laudio LLC is a Boston-based company that offers a software-as-a-service platform focused on healthcare leadership and staff relationship management. Established in 2017, Laudio's platform employs artificial intelligence and predictive analytics to enhance employee engagement and retention while minimizing burnout. It provides healthcare executives and managers with an integrated management system that facilitates timely interactions with staff, digitizes workflows, and suggests proactive interventions based on individual risk factors for turnover. By streamlining processes and improving communication, Laudio aims to help healthcare organizations reduce turnover costs and foster a more engaged workforce.

Oort

Series A in 2022
Oort is an identity threat detection and response platform focused on enhancing enterprise security. Recognizing that over 60% of security breaches involve the abuse of valid identity credentials, Oort positions identity as a critical aspect of cybersecurity. The company offers a Software as a Service (SaaS) platform that allows cybersecurity and IT professionals to efficiently manage their identity and access management (IAM) programs. With a quick deployment process and a focus on reducing identity vulnerabilities at scale, Oort provides organizations with enhanced visibility and control over their identity attack surface. It operates as a fully remote startup based in Boston, MA, and its innovative solutions help clients secure their digital supply chains. Oort is supported by prominent investors and aims to equip security teams with the tools needed to combat identity threats effectively.

ChaosSearch

Series B in 2020
ChaosSearch is a data platform company founded in 2017 and headquartered in Boston, Massachusetts, specializing in scalable log analytics. Its innovative platform indexes customer data stored in the cloud, making it fully searchable and facilitating data analytics at scale. By transforming cloud storage into a dynamic analytical database, ChaosSearch enables seamless integration of diverse data streams and streamlines complex data pipelines. The platform supports multiple query languages, including Elastic and SQL, and plans to incorporate machine learning capabilities in the future. This comprehensive approach allows businesses to derive actionable insights from their data while significantly reducing time, cost, and complexity, effectively turning cloud object storage into an efficient analytics engine.

Onapsis

Series D in 2020
Onapsis Inc. is a cybersecurity company specializing in protecting business-critical applications and infrastructure. It offers the Onapsis Security Platform, an SAP-certified solution that employs a preventative, behavioral-based, and context-aware approach to identify and mitigate security risks, compliance gaps, and cyber threats. Additionally, Onapsis X1 serves as a standard tool for auditors, facilitating automated security assessments of ERP platforms. The company also conducts professional services, including penetration testing and security audits, along with specialized training programs for SAP security professionals. By providing continuous monitoring and automated governance, Onapsis helps organizations maintain visibility and control over advanced threats and compliance issues related to their enterprise applications. Founded in 2009, Onapsis is headquartered in Boston, Massachusetts, with additional offices in Heidelberg, Germany, and Buenos Aires, Argentina, serving Global 2000 customers across various industries including retail, energy, and manufacturing.

MineralTree

Series D in 2020
MineralTree, Inc. is a Cambridge, Massachusetts-based company that specializes in developing cloud-based accounts payable (AP) and payment automation software. Founded in 2010, MineralTree’s solutions cater to various sectors, including technology, healthcare, consulting, and manufacturing. Its flagship product, Invoice-to-Pay, automates the entire invoice and payment processing workflow, allowing users to extract data from invoices, route them for approval, and execute payments securely from any device. The company also offers FlexPay, which optimizes payment processes with various methods, and SilverGuard, a solution designed to protect against online payment fraud. MineralTree's software integrates seamlessly with popular accounting systems such as Intacct, Microsoft Dynamics GP, NetSuite, and QuickBooks, facilitating improved cash flow management and operational efficiency for businesses, accountants, and banks. The platform is designed to streamline processes for AP managers and finance professionals, delivering cost savings and enhancing control over financial transactions.

Iora Health

Series F in 2020
Iora Health, Inc. is a healthcare organization based in Boston, Massachusetts, that specializes in providing primary care services across the United States. Founded in 2010, Iora Health focuses on redesigning primary care to eliminate barriers and enhance patient experience. Each patient is assigned a personal physician and a health coach, ensuring continuous support and communication through various channels, including email, text, and video, in addition to in-person visits. The company employs a team-based approach to care, which includes a doctor or nurse practitioner, a nurse, a behavioral health specialist, and a health coach, all supported by a proprietary technology platform that integrates population health management into the primary care workflow. Iora Health also offers educational programs, such as group visits, to help patients stay engaged with their health and achieve their wellness goals.

GreatHorn

Series B in 2019
GreatHorn, Inc. is a cybersecurity company based in Waltham, Massachusetts, that specializes in protecting cloud communication infrastructure from sophisticated threats such as spear phishing and credential theft. Founded in 2015, GreatHorn offers a range of solutions including Inbound Email Security, which provides automated protection against phishing attacks; Collaboration and Chat Security, designed to help IT and security teams manage their communication security; Continuous Credential Monitoring for real-time threat detection; and Mailbox Protection, which equips users with insights to enhance their email interactions. The company's platform leverages advanced machine learning and anomaly-based threat detection to secure email communications from various types of cyberattacks, including malware and social engineering schemes, thereby enabling clients to maintain secure and efficient operations across multiple cloud platforms.

Edgewise Networks

Series A in 2019
Edgewise Networks, Inc. is a cybersecurity software provider based in Burlington, Massachusetts, founded in 2016. The company specializes in Trusted Application Networking, focusing on cloud and data center security by preventing network-borne threats. Edgewise’s solutions ensure that only trusted applications communicate over approved network paths, significantly reducing the risk of application compromise. By leveraging machine learning, Edgewise models application communication patterns and generates optimal protection policies, effectively eliminating up to 98% of the network attack surface. This proactive approach allows businesses to secure critical applications without necessitating changes to the existing network infrastructure, thereby enhancing overall security even in scenarios where traditional firewall protections may fail. Edgewise Networks operates as a subsidiary of Zscaler, Inc. as of May 2020.

Virtudent

Series A in 2018
Virtudent, Inc. is a Boston-based company established in 2014 that specializes in providing dental services directly to workplaces. The company focuses on delivering basic preventative dental care, including cleanings, X-rays, dental sealants, and fluoride varnish applications. By utilizing a teledentistry platform, Virtudent aims to transform dental healthcare delivery through a scalable model that emphasizes accessibility and patient-centered care. Their mission is to ensure high-quality oral healthcare is seamlessly integrated into the daily lives of employees, making dental services more convenient and effective.

Wellist

Series A in 2018
Wellist operates an online platform that connects patients to local services in the greater Boston area. The company’s platform allows families and patients to find daily support services that range from rides and treatment to meal delivery, home cleaning, acupuncture, and more. Its platform also allows users to build and publish a registry of needed services to share with loved ones, as well as allows them to track activities and thank the loved ones for their support. Wellist was founded in 2013 and is headquartered in Boston, Massachusetts, United States.

Gamalon

Series A in 2018
Gamalon Inc., established in 2013 and headquartered in Boston, Massachusetts, specializes in statistical machine learning solutions. The company focuses on Bayesian probabilistic programming languages for machine learning, aiming to accelerate this process. Gamalon's AI-based technology can convert streams of text paragraphs into structured data rows by linking, enabling businesses to train their systems with fewer data points while maintaining the accuracy of exhaustively trained neural networks. This platform helps enterprises understand their customers better and take impactful actions by interpreting and summarizing customer messages, making predictions, and facilitating meaningful business decisions.

CloudHealth Technologies

Series D in 2017
CloudHealth Technologies, Inc. is a Boston-based company specializing in IT service management solutions for cloud environments. Founded in 2012, the company offers a cloud analytics platform called CloudHealth that aggregates and analyzes data from various cloud providers, helping organizations align their cloud operations with business objectives. This platform enables users to assess costs, usage, and performance trends, while also supporting cloud governance and optimization. Additionally, CloudHealth provides automation tools to streamline day-to-day cloud management operations. The company serves enterprises and technology firms on a subscription basis, facilitating improved decision-making and operational efficiency in managing cloud resources. In 2013, CloudHealth Technologies changed its name from CloudPercept, and as of October 2018, it operates as a subsidiary of VMware, Inc.

Lexumo

Seed Round in 2016
Lexumo, Inc. is a technology company based in Cambridge, Massachusetts, that offers a cloud-based platform designed to identify and remediate security vulnerabilities in embedded software, enterprise applications, and cloud products. Founded in 2015, Lexumo's platform automatically discovers open-source software within clients' products and scans for known vulnerabilities, providing timely patches and continuous monitoring throughout the software lifecycle. By leveraging big data analytics and advanced software analysis techniques, Lexumo enables organizations to detect vulnerabilities before they escalate into critical issues. The platform offers instant alerts for emerging threats and facilitates the back-porting of patches when direct upgrades are not feasible, thereby assisting developers in maintaining the security and integrity of their software systems.

Carbon Black

Series F in 2015
Carbon Black, Inc. is a cybersecurity company that offers advanced security solutions to clients in the United States and internationally. Founded in 2002 and headquartered in Waltham, Massachusetts, the company provides a comprehensive platform known as the Cb Predictive Security Cloud, which leverages big data and analytics to enhance endpoint security. Carbon Black's suite of products includes endpoint detection and response solutions, antivirus software, threat hunting services, and real-time security operations capabilities. Its offerings help organizations predict, prevent, detect, respond to, and remediate cyber threats, including malware and ransomware attacks. The company serves a diverse clientele, including security-focused enterprises, government agencies, and small to mid-sized organizations. In January 2016, Carbon Black changed its name from Bit9, Inc. and has since established itself as a leader in the cybersecurity industry, providing innovative solutions to protect critical systems and data. As of October 2019, Carbon Black operates as a subsidiary of VMware, Inc.

Nara Logics

Series A in 2014
Nara Logics, Inc. is a neuroscience-based artificial intelligence company founded in 2011 and headquartered in Cambridge, Massachusetts. The company operates the Nara Logics Synaptic Intelligence Platform, which utilizes a brain-inspired approach to connect disparate enterprise data for real-time, contextually relevant recommendations. This platform serves a wide range of industries, including e-commerce, healthcare, talent management, IT/call centers, financial services, and entertainment. By providing insights and enabling better decision-making, Nara Logics empowers businesses to engage their customers and enhance operational outcomes through personalized and informed interactions. The company was previously known as Ava, Inc. before rebranding in July 2012.

Veracode

Series F in 2014
Veracode is an independent provider of cloud-based application security and intelligence services, founded in 2006 and headquartered in Burlington, Massachusetts. The company offers a platform designed to identify and remediate security-related vulnerabilities throughout the software development lifecycle. By integrating security seamlessly into the development process, Veracode enables security teams, software developers, and enterprises to test and monitor the security of both internally developed and third-party applications. This comprehensive solution enhances the security of web, mobile, and outsourced software applications, ensuring that organizations can effectively address potential defects from the inception of their software projects.

CoPatient

Series A in 2014
CoPatient, Inc. is a Boston-based company that operates an online platform designed to help consumers manage and reduce their medical expenses. Founded in 2012, the platform enables users to submit their medical bills and insurance documents for comprehensive review. CoPatient's service includes auditing bills for errors and overcharges, as well as negotiating with providers to secure savings on behalf of individuals and employers. By organizing paperwork and providing detailed reports on potential savings, the company helps users navigate the complexities of medical billing and recoup costs. CoPatient accepts billing information through various channels, including email, mail, and mobile devices, ultimately aiming to alleviate the financial burden of healthcare costs for its clients.

GoTo

Seed Round in 2013
GoTo, formerly known as LogMeIn, is a provider of cloud communications and IT solutions, focusing on flexible work software. Its product suite includes GoTo Connect, GoTo Resolve, Rescue, and Central, catering primarily to small and midsize business IT departments while also being suitable for enterprise applications. GoTo's platform facilitates unified communications and collaboration as well as IT management and support, boasting nearly 800,000 customers and enabling over 1 billion participants in various online interactions. The company emphasizes secure, reliable, and AI-enabled solutions that are easy to implement and scale. Headquartered in Boston, Massachusetts, GoTo generates approximately $1 billion in annual revenue and employs around 2,800 individuals across multiple continents.

Mashery

Venture Round in 2012
Mashery, Inc. is a cloud-based provider of API management technology and services that caters to mid-sized and enterprise markets. Established in 2006 and headquartered in San Francisco, California, with additional offices in Seattle, New York, Boston, and Belfast, the company specializes in a range of API management solutions. These include both SaaS and on-premise products designed to enable secure and efficient information sharing across various platforms. Mashery's offerings encompass a comprehensive suite of tools for API management, service creation, payments, and compliance, aimed at enhancing client operations across multiple industries, including healthcare, financial services, and telecommunications. The company has supported over 175 prominent brands in leveraging APIs to create new revenue streams and accelerate innovation. In 2013, Mashery became a subsidiary of Intel Corporation, further strengthening its position in the API technology space.

Memento

Series D in 2008
Memento is a provider of enterprise fraud and compliance solutions, catering primarily to credit unions and community banks in North America and Europe. Founded in 2002 and headquartered in Concord, Massachusetts, with additional offices in major cities including New York, Los Angeles, Milan, London, and Washington, D.C., Memento designs its offerings to enhance proactive monitoring, detection, and investigation of fraudulent activities. The company’s flagship platform, Security 4.0, integrates data management, fraud analytics, and case management functionalities to address various technological challenges and combat fraud and compliance issues. Memento's solutions encompass monitoring for new account fraud across multiple channels, insider threats through transaction data analysis, and protecting deposit accounts from fraud. Additionally, it provides tailored fraud prevention solutions for smaller financial institutions and tools that help organizations meet regulatory requirements while safeguarding customers against identity theft.

Ambient Devices

Series C in 2008
Ambient Devices, Inc. designs and markets a range of ambient display devices that provide users with real-time information on topics such as weather, traffic, and energy usage. Established in 2001 and based in Cambridge, Massachusetts, the company offers a comprehensive solution that includes the Ambient Information Network, a wireless service delivery infrastructure, and Ambient Device Design, which provides specifications for creating glanceable wireless information devices. These devices, which can be integrated into everyday objects like pens, watches, and clocks, are tailored for both consumers and businesses, including energy providers. By enabling seamless access to dynamic information, Ambient Devices enhances users' ability to monitor and respond to various data points efficiently.

ThingMagic

Series B in 2008
ThingMagic, Inc. is a prominent developer of UHF radio frequency identification (RFID) technology, specializing in the design, manufacture, and sale of RFID engines, readers, and development platforms for various applications. Founded in 2000 and headquartered in Woburn, Massachusetts, the company offers a diverse range of products, including fixed and embedded RFID readers, antennas, and the ThingMagic Mercury xPRESS Platform, which allows for the development of application-specific RFID solutions. ThingMagic serves a wide array of customers, including major retailers, automotive firms, manufacturers, and companies in industrial automation, providing both products and professional services to facilitate the integration of RFID technology into consumer and industrial products. As of January 2017, ThingMagic operates as a subsidiary of Novanta Corporation.

CPX Security

Seed Round in 2006
CPX Security is a Boston-based company that specializes in cloud-based security management solutions for connected products and the Internet of Things (IoT). The company develops a comprehensive security platform that assesses and monitors the security of IoT devices throughout their lifecycle, from design to operations. Its framework encompasses various components of the IoT ecosystem, including edge devices, communication software, gateways, cloud infrastructure, and applications. This holistic approach enables manufacturers to identify vulnerabilities and manage security issues effectively, ensuring a robust defense against potential threats. CPX Security aims to provide manufacturers with the tools necessary to secure their connected products while minimizing risk.
